Word Recognition

An informal assessment of word recognition, including what the assessment measures, when is should be assessed, examples of questions, and the age or grade at which the assessment should be mastered.
All assessments should be given one-on-one.
What it measures
Sight word vocabulary at a given grade level.
When should it be assessed?
Word recognition should be assessed three times during the year for students in kindergarten through second grade to help guide instruction.
Examples of assessment questions
Ask a child to read from a list of words.
Age or grade typically mastered
Students should be expected to master age-appropriate material.
